No Man's Land has come to an end at both theatres. The audiences have left, the set has been packed away, but I have a feeling that the effects of this play will be felt for some time, as the story is retold from one person to another.
Silence Speaks were brought in to provide wellbeing support throughout, as the play touched upon domestic violence, misogyny, homophobia, transphobia, paedophilia, childhood trauma, & so many other challenging areas within a one hour one man show. South Wales Life said in their review that "๐๐ ๐๐๐๐๐ ๐๐๐๐๐ ๐๐๐ ๐๐๐๐ ๐๐ ๐๐๐๐๐", which led to some deeply interesting conversations afterwards.
As the audience weren't told what to think, many weren't sure how to name the feelings that stayed with them when the lights went out. What they seen was harrowing, distressing, uncomfortable, leading to deep compassion & empathy for Lewis. As each scene played out, & Lew began to make sense of his trauma, the arc of the play moved beautifully from portraying a victim of suppressed trauma, to a survivor that confronts the past in the present, with the courage that he finds at the depths of his vulnerability.
The intense performance left those that didn't previously understand trauma enlightened, & those that had experienced similar experiences less alone.
